10% Owner Florence Anthony A. Jr. buys 207,100 shares of KRRO at $11.11; 8 other insiders bought within 14 days amid -77.6% decline from 52-week high.

Florence Anthony A. Jr., a 10% owner of Korro Bio, purchased 207,100 shares at $11.11 on 2026-03-10, expanding his holdings to 1,297,893 shares (+19.0% increase). The transaction occurs against a backdrop of significant stock weakness: the current price of $11.50 stands 77.6% below the 52-week high of $51.36. A cluster pattern emerges with 8 other insiders also buying within the past 14 days, suggesting coordinated appetite for shares at depressed levels. However, context reveals material headwinds: the company reported $1.1M in quarterly revenue against a $-18.1M net loss, remains unprofitable, and Anthony's sole prior purchase at KRRO on 2024-04-22 declined 18.6% over 90 days—establishing a 0% win rate at this specific ticker. The cross-ticker track record (66.67% 90-day win rate, +2.9% average 90d return) does not yet demonstrate execution strength at KRRO itself, where the stock has compressed substantially from its recent highs.

10% owner Florence Anthony Jr. purchases 937,500 shares of SGP at $16.00 for $15.0M; cluster buy signal with 14 other insiders buying in past 14 days.

Florence Anthony Jr., a 10% owner, deployed $15,000,000 to acquire 937,500 shares at $16.00 on 2026-02-09, increasing his stake from 419,763 shares to 1,357,263 shares (a +223.3% increase relative to pre-transaction holdings). This transaction occurs in a cluster context: 14 other insiders also bought within the past 14 days, signaling coordinated accumulation across the insider base. The stock has appreciated 72.2% from the transaction price ($16.00) to the current price of $27.55 in just four trading days post-IPO, though 52-week metrics remain uninformative. The substantial dollar commitment by a major shareholder, paired with synchronized buying across multiple insiders, suggests organized conviction regarding the company's near-term prospects immediately following its recent listing.

10% owner Florence Anthony A. Jr. purchases 500,000 shares of MBX at $16.00 amid cluster buy pattern by 14 other insiders in 14 days.

Florence Anthony A. Jr., a 10% owner, purchased 500,000 shares at $16.00 on 2024-09-16, expanding his holdings from 3,114,486 to 3,614,486 shares. The $8,000,000.00 transaction occurred within days of MBX's recent listing (3 trading days), when the stock currently trades at $21.50. Most significantly, this buy is part of a broader cluster pattern: 14 other insiders also bought within the past 14 days, suggesting coordinated or aligned sentiment among company leadership at or near the IPO stage. The scale of the transaction—$8.0M from a major shareholder—combined with the cluster activity indicates material insider confidence in valuation at post-listing prices.
